When We Listen, We Learn: The Power of Student Voice in School Decisions

I appreciate that we’re revisiting the HVAC recommendation after the boiler option was approved in February*.

Also grateful for the student leaders who helped bring electrification into this conversation.

Their advocacy** led us to learn more about the opportunities and tradeoffs involved – a great example of students having a meaningful voice in issues that affect their schools.
